Topics Covered
- Coordinate Systems: Introduces different coordinate systems used in CAD.: Vector Operations: Explores vector addition, subtraction, and scalar multiplication.
- Transformations: Covers translation, rotation, and scaling in 2D and 3D.: Geometric Constructions: Teaches how to construct geometric shapes and figures.
- Intersection and Union: Discusses methods for combining and separating shapes.: Projection Techniques: Explains orthographic and perspective projections.
